Understanding Why the Trade-In Value Is Low
Before taking further steps, it’s helpful to understand why the trade-in value might be low. Common reasons include:
- The device has visible damage or scratches.
- Battery health is poor or the device doesn’t function properly.
- The model is outdated or less desirable in the current market.
- The trade-in program’s policies and market demand influence the offer.
Steps to Take When Your Trade-In Value Is Low
Here are some practical steps to consider if your Sony Xperia 1 V trade-in offer is lower than expected:
1. Improve the Device’s Condition
Clean the device thoroughly, remove any personal data, and repair minor damages if possible. A well-maintained device can fetch a higher trade-in value.
2. Shop Around for Better Offers
Compare trade-in values across different retailers, carriers, or online platforms. Some specialize in electronics and may offer better deals.
3. Sell Your Device Independently
Platforms like eBay, Swappa, or Facebook Marketplace can help you sell your Xperia 1 V directly to buyers. This might yield a higher return than trade-in programs.
4. Consider Recycling or Donation
If the device is too damaged or outdated, recycling or donating it can be a responsible choice. Some organizations accept old electronics for reuse or proper disposal.
Maximizing Your Trade-In Value in the Future
To avoid low trade-in offers in the future, consider these tips:
- Keep your device in good condition, avoiding damage.
- Maintain good battery health through proper charging habits.
- Stay updated with the latest trade-in policies and market trends.
- Trade in your device sooner rather than later to maximize value.
